NATO cannot take this step - a demand from Russia

With Ukraine and Georgia joining NATO, the formulas are unthinkable.

Axar.az reports that the statement came from Russian Deputy Foreign Minister Alexander Grushko.

Speaking at the Russia-NATO meeting in Brussels on January 12, Grushko said that all the issues were on the agenda:

"This includes NATO's eastward expansion, the Bucharest Decision, which gave the green light to Ukraine's and Georgia's NATO membership. The ill-considered policy of joining NATO poses risks. It is impossible to formulate a formula for Georgia and Ukraine to join NATO - it is impossible, it is unthinkable," Grushko said.
